Transaction 70e8778019a895d40b803c2c6ee94cb147012f73253b536aa6cf018c38a73338

1 Input
2 Outputs
  • 70e8778019a895d40b803c2c6ee94cb147012f73253b536aa6cf018c38a73338:0
  • value  112398299
    address  1B56Die9sh6x7mLY6muPx6HLGBM4XYq4fE
  • 70e8778019a895d40b803c2c6ee94cb147012f73253b536aa6cf018c38a73338:1
  • value  13272772
    address  14HaemBXJaYuXLZBmvb91jLwsqYoXsaRtq